What it does

File system manager of the chatMOSP system. Handles MSR / KMC task directory creation, intelligent naming (in `metal_gas-pp_T_K_P_Pa_R_size` format), and secure file operations (path-traversal protection, whitelist restriction). Triggers: after parameter-builder confirms parameters and before calculation engine runs, this skill creates the task directory; or when a KMC task needs to create a subdirectory under an existing MSR task.

chatmosp-file-organizer

1. Core Responsibilities

  1. Intelligent task naming — generate task names per MSR / KMC format
  2. Standard directory creation — MSR and KMC standard structures
  3. Path logic management — direct KMC vs sequential KMC
  4. Secure file operations — path-traversal protection + whitelist

2. Security-First Principles

  • ✅ Path-traversal protection: auto-clean ../, //, ~ and other dangerous chars
  • ✅ Whitelist paths: all operations restricted to mosp-for-chatMOSP/OUTPUT/
  • ✅ TaskNameValidator: validates task name legality, supports new naming format
  • ✅ Permission check: ensure appropriate read/write permissions

Forbidden patterns: .., //, ~, /root, /etc, *.exe, *.sh

Allowed characters: a-zA-Z0-9_-.Å

Max path length: 512

3. Task Naming Rules

3.1 MSR tasks

Format: {metal}_{gas-pp}_{T}K_{P}Pa_R{size}

Example: Pd_CO9_O18_473K_101325Pa_R50

FieldRuleDefault
MetalElement symbol (Pd, Pt, Au, ...)required
Gas ppMulti-gas joined with _, pp follows gas (CO9 = CO 9%)required
TemperatureNumber + K500
PressureNumber + Pa101325
SizeR + number (Å)20

3.2 KMC tasks

⚠️ IMPORTANT: KMC task directory MUST be created as a subdirectory under the corresponding MSR task directory.

Recommended format: KMC_{steps}steps (concise; T/P already encoded in MSR dir name)

Alternative format: KMC_{T}K_{P}Pa_{steps}steps

Examples:

  • Concise: KMC_5000000steps
  • Verbose: KMC_473K_101325Pa_5000000steps

4. Directory Structures

4.1 MSR task directory

mosp-for-chatMOSP/OUTPUT/{msr_task_name}/
├── faceinfo.txt            # Facet information
├── ini.xyz                 # Real cluster (KMC input)
├── {task_name}_cluster.xyz # Structure for plotting
├── rotation.gif            # Rotation animation
├── structure.png           # Structure image
├── parameter_analysis.md   # Parameter analysis
├── paint.py                # Plotting script
├── input.json              # MSR parameter file
└── metadata.json           # Task metadata

4.2 KMC task directory (under MSR directory)

mosp-for-chatMOSP/OUTPUT/{msr_task_name}/
└── KMC_{steps}steps/
    ├── input.json          # KMC params (required)
    ├── ini.xyz             # Copied from MSR
    ├── coverage.csv        # Coverage data
    ├── coverage.png        # Coverage vs Time
    ├── coverage_steps.png  # Coverage vs Steps
    ├── run.log             # Run log
    ├── site_tof.csv        # Site TOF
    ├── tof.csv             # TOF data
    ├── tof.png             # TOF vs Time
    ├── tof_time.png        # TOF vs Steps
    ├── INPUT/              # KMC auto-fills
    │   ├── events.txt
    │   ├── input.txt
    │   ├── LI.txt
    │   ├── products.txt
    │   └── species.txt
    └── OUTPUT/             # KMC auto-output
        ├── rec_cov.data
        ├── rec_event.data
        └── rec_site_spc.data

5. Path Logic

5.1 MSR task path

  • Location: mosp-for-chatMOSP/OUTPUT/{msr_task_name}/
  • MSR generates ini.xyz and {task_name}_cluster.xyz
  • DO NOT prepare ini.xyz for MSR (MSR generates it)

5.2 KMC task path (two modes)

Mode 1: Direct KMC (no corresponding MSR, copy from MOSP_database)

  • Location: mosp-for-chatMOSP/OUTPUT/{kmc_task_name}/
  • Use when: no MSR result available

Mode 2: Sequential KMC (use MSR-generated ini.xyz, recommended)

  • Location: mosp-for-chatMOSP/OUTPUT/{msr_task_name}/{kmc_task_name}/
  • Use when: MSR result available

Prefer Mode 2 for cluster consistency.

8. Error Handling

ErrorAction
Path traversal (../)Reject operation, return error
Illegal characters in nameTaskNameValidator rejects
Directory existsAsk before overwriting
Insufficient permissionsPrompt user to check
Path outside whitelistReject operation

9. Cross-Skill Handoff

  • parameter-builder → this skill: called after parameter confirmation
  • this skill → msr-generator: after MSR directory creation
  • this skill → kmc-simulator: after KMC directory creation
  • msr-generator → this skill: for KMC subdirectory creation after MSR
